Investing in a Post-Pandemic World: A Look at AlphaOne's Q1 and Q2 2020 Holdings

Ava Hoppe | 2 May, 2023

As the world continues to grapple with the coronavirus pandemic and the economic consequences of lockdowns and social distancing, investors are forced to navigate an unstable market. In this context, AlphaOne Investment Services, LLC's Q1 and Q2 2020 13F Holdings Comparison offers a unique insight into one professional investor's strategy in these uncertain times.

According to their holdings, AlphaOne has made significant changes to their portfolio as a response to the pandemic. Notably, the fund has increased their holdings in tech company NVIDIA CORP by 60.1% and FACEBOOK, INC. by 41.3%. This move towards tech and social media suggests that AlphaOne believes that these sectors will continue to thrive as people spend more time online during lockdowns.

Another indication of this trend is their acquisition of 99,115 shares in DRAFTKINGS INC, a company that specializes in online sports betting. The rise of online gambling, as people look for entertainment while staying indoors, is one of the lesser-known effects of the pandemic. AlphaOne's holdings in this company suggest that they believe that this trend will continue even post-pandemic.

Similarly, AlphaOne's decision to acquire 24,142 shares in FREEPORT-MCMORAN INC suggests that they are doubling down on the mining sector. While mining has taken a hit during the pandemic, AlphaOne may be anticipating future demand for metals like copper, which could revive the industry.

The fund's portfolio changes are not limited to tech, social media, online gambling, and mining. Other sectors that AlphaOne added to its holdings include entertainment, finance, and even aviation. However, it is worth noting that not all of the fund's additions were successful. For example, their acquisition of AMZN (Amazon.com, Inc.) worth $2.1 million in Q1 was sold in Q2 for $284,000, generating a significant loss of 86.8%.

In summary, AlphaOne's Q1 and Q2 2020 13F Holdings Comparison offers a unique insight into one professional investor's response to the pandemic. While their portfolio changes indicate a strategy that is primarily tech-centric, they have also made significant holdings in other sectors, suggesting a diversified approach. Only time will tell if these decisions will pay off, but for now, by looking at AlphaOne's holdings, we can begin to understand the complex landscape of investing in a post-pandemic world.
